Honor Sikh heritage with the elegant Blue Khanda Sikh Tribute from Flowers West Drayton. Expertly crafted in a classic Khanda shape, this meaningful floral tribute features a base of white double spray chrysanthemums carefully coloured in a rich blue, beautifully accented with premium white roses and delicate gypsophila. Perfect for Sikh funerals, memorials or religious ceremonies, this design offers a respectful and dignified way to pay your last respects.

Created by our skilled florists in West Drayton, each tribute is arranged by hand to ensure a flawless finish, with attention to detail in both colour and form. The approximate dimensions are 62cm (24 inches) in length and 58cm (22 inches) in width, making it an impactful yet tasteful display for the service or place of rest.
